Context & Background
While the primary physical venue for gamescom remains firmly anchored in Cologne, Germany, the brand's global reach influences local developer communities, watch parties, and digital participation worldwide. Edmonton has quietly established itself as a vibrant hub for game development in Western Canada, housing prominent studios and passionate indie developers who tune into global announcements every August.
The demand for localized gaming conventions and synchronized digital streams has surged over the past few years. Fans in Edmonton actively participate in the global conversation by organizing community meetups, viewing parties for Opening Night Live, and local playtests. This hybrid engagement bridges the geographic gap between North American players and the massive European exhibition floor.
